In this guide, I’ll share five design inspirations I rely on, blending my field notes with expert data, so you can draft confidently and build wisely.Before we dive in, I always start with a measured survey: wall-to-wall lengths, ceiling height, window sill and head, door swings, and service points (water, gas, ventilation, electrical). Calibrate your AutoCAD units to millimeters or inches (match your region), set a clean layer system (Walls, Fixtures, Casework, Text/Dimensions), and draw with consistent line weights. If you’re testing light distribution, I like to validate proportions with a quick look at “玻璃背板让厨房更通透” in similar case studies and then map those proportions back into my CAD elevations.save pinsave pinL-Shaped Layout That Frees Counter SpaceMy TakeWhen space is tight, I often pivot to the L: it opens up turning radii and places the sink and cooktop on adjacent legs. In AutoCAD, I start with a 600mm deep run, offset walls for backsplash thickness, and block in appliances with manufacturer cut sheets.ProsAn L-shaped kitchen plan supports a compact work triangle and maximizes corner storage—perfect for “small L-shaped kitchen AutoCAD layout” queries. According to the National Kitchen & Bath Association (NKBA) Guidelines, placing primary work centers within comfortable reach reduces steps and improves workflow (NKBA Kitchen Planning Guidelines, 2023).ConsCorner solutions can get pricey; if you forgo a corner unit, you might end up with dead space. Also, if the room is narrow, a full-depth fridge on the short leg can cramp the aisle.Tips / CostUse diagonal or 45-degree corner cabinets sparingly; blind corners with pull-outs can be more cost-effective. Keep passage clearances of 915–1065mm (36–42 inches) where possible; dimension those consistently in AutoCAD. For a faster iteration loop and to preview photorealistic clearances before drafting in detail, I sometimes review case studies like 极简风的厨房收纳设计 to sanity-check workflow and aisle spaces, then finalize exact dimensions in AutoCAD.save pinsave pinHow I Draft a Kitchen Plan in AutoCAD (Step by Step)1) Set up units and layers: Decide on mm or inches. Layers: A-WALL, A-CASEWORK, A-APPL, A-TEXT, A-DIMS, A-CLRN (clearances), A-ELEC, A-PLUM. Assign colors/lineweights for clarity.2) Draw shell: Trace walls at correct thickness (100–150mm typical interior; verify local standards). Add doors with swings, window openings with sill/head, and annotate structural columns or chases.3) Place fixtures: Insert sink, cooktop/range, fridge, dishwasher as blocks. Use manufacturer dimensions and door-swing arcs. Set toe-kick and counter heights (e.g., 870–920mm typical; adapt to user).4) Layout cabinetry: Base cabinets 600mm deep (24 in), uppers 300–350mm deep. Use standard modules (300/400/600/800/900mm) and corner solutions. Add panels, fillers, and end panels.5) Dimension and label: Provide overall dims, centerlines for appliances, and critical clearances: oven door open, dishwasher pull, fridge swing, handle projections. Add notes for ventilation and hood height per manufacturer specs.6) Services: Draw plumbing points (hot, cold, drain) and electrical (outlets, dedicated circuits). For gas, dimension to valve access and gas-rated hoses; annotate shutoff location.7) Elevations and sections: Generate interior elevations for each run. Tag materials, backsplash height, undercabinet lighting, and shelf spacing. Use simple hatches and a materials legend.8) Printing and revision control: Set viewports with proper scales (1:25 or 1/2" = 1'-0"). Title sheets clearly: Floor Plan, Elevations, Electrical, Plumbing. Cloud changes and maintain version dates.Data note: NKBA’s Kitchen Planning Guidelines and local building codes are my baseline; manufacturers’ install manuals override generic clearances when they conflict. Which of these five design inspirations are you most excited to try in your next draft?save pinFAQ1) What scale should I use when drafting a kitchen plan in AutoCAD?For metric, 1:20 or 1:25 is common; for imperial, 1/2" = 1'-0" works well for interior plans. Pick a scale that fits your sheet while keeping dimensions legible.2) How do I set minimum clearances in a small kitchen layout?Follow NKBA’s guidance: target 915mm (36 inches) for walkways and confirm appliance door swings with manufacturer specs. Always dimension to real, verified site measurements.3) Should I draw in 2D or 3D for a kitchen plan?Start with 2D for speed and clarity. Use 3D only to verify complex intersections or to present to clients; keep your 2D plans as the contract documents.4) How do I block appliances accurately in AutoCAD?Use manufacturer cut sheets for width, depth, height, and door-swing arcs. Save them as reusable blocks with dynamic grips for different models.5) What’s the ideal small L-shaped kitchen dimension?It varies, but many compact L layouts work within 2400–3000mm on the long run with a shorter return. Maintain at least 915mm clearance for the main passage to avoid congestion.6) How can I show a glass backsplash in AutoCAD?In plan, it’s a thin zone at the counter edge; in elevations, dimension height and outlet cutouts. Use a distinct hatch and add a material key with thickness and finish notes.7) Where can I find credible planning guidelines?Refer to the NKBA Kitchen Planning Guidelines (2023) and your local building codes; these are authoritative references used across the industry. Manufacturer installation manuals are equally critical for exact appliance clearances.8) What’s the fastest way to iterate a kitchen layout before detailed drafting?Rough in zones with simple rectangles and clearance circles, test the work triangle, and check appliance swings.
